Chystiakove is a small industrial city in eastern Ukraine's Donetsk Oblast, perched on the Donets coal seam. It blends Soviet-era architecture with quiet residential neighborhoods and a strong sense of local community. Life here centers on markets, family-run eateries, and a resilient, hospitable populace.

Travelers should check current safety advisories and plan accordingly due to regional dynamics.

Culinary Guide

Food in Chystiakove

The local cuisine reflects a hearty Ukrainian and Donbas influence, with rich soups, dumplings, grilled meats, and homemade breads. Expect flavorful, comforting dishes, often shared among family and friends, with seasonal produce and dairy featured prominently.

Chystiakove Famous Food

Signature dishes, delicacies and famous food

Borscht (borshch) with sour cream

A robust beet-based soup served hot with a dollop of sour cream; widely available in cafes and markets.

Must-Try!

Varenyky (dumplings)

Potato, cheese, or mushroom-filled dumplings, typically served with fried onions or sour cream.

Salo with rye bread

Thinly sliced cured pork fat enjoyed with rye bread, pickles, and onions—popular as a traditional snack.

Shashlik

Grilled meat skewers, commonly found at markets and in family cookouts.

Holubtsi

Stuffed cabbage rolls with meat or mushroom fillings, a comforting staple on cooler days.

Climate Guide

Weather

Chystiakove experiences a temperate continental climate with cold winters, warm summers, and distinct spring and autumn seasons. Winter temperatures often drop below freezing with occasional snow, while summer can reach the high 20s Celsius. Spring and autumn are mild and variable, with changing precipitation patterns.

Airports

How to reach Chystiakove by plane.

Donetsk International Airport (DOK)

Previously served international flights; currently limited or suspended due to ongoing conflict; larger airports in Kharkiv, Zaporizhzhia, and Kyiv are practical alternatives.

Kharkiv International Airport (HRK)

Major international hub in northeastern Ukraine; good option for transit and connections.

Zaporizhzhia International Airport (OZH)

Regional airport with connections to several Ukrainian cities; another practical gateway.

Boryspil International Airport (KBP, Kyiv)

Ukraine's largest international hub; frequent international and domestic flights; convenient for longer connections.

Dnipro International Airport (DNK)

Central Ukrainian airport with regular connections; a feasible alternative.
